Elite clubs should be guaranteed Champions League spots - ICC exec
Take a look back at which Prem side will go farthest in the Champions League this season. LONDON -- Closing off European competitions to elite clubs could make them far richer, according to the American sports executive who held talks with leading Premier League teams about a shake-up to long-established league structures. Relevent Sports chairman Charlie Stillitano met on Tuesday in London with Arsenal, Chelsea, Liverpool, Manchester City and Manchester United about this year's International Champions Cup, an annual preseason friendly tournament that's organised by his company.
